JAKARTA - The school of SDN 02 Cikini, Central Jakarta issued a leaflet stating that all students must wear Muslim clothes during the month of Ramadan.

The head of PTM SDN Cikini 02, Ikin Waskin, confirmed the circular letter. However, he said there was an editorial typo in the letter.

"That's the fault of our editor, actually not all students but Muslim students only wear Muslim clothes," Ikin told reporters at SDN 02 Cikini, Menteng, Central Jakarta, Thursday, April 7.

Ikin said the error had been conveyed to the supervisor. He said the Ramadan activities were only attended by Muslim students.

"That has been conveyed and the supervisors are also still in the sense that there is no real problem. Because indeed the activities in the month of Ramadan we do for Muslims, if Muslims have teachers, like there are different activities, we separate them," he said.

Ikin explained that his staff had provided an explanation to the parents of the students. He said the activities had been going well so far.

"There were parents who were non-Muslims who asked about this. But we have already explained that there was an error from our editor who said it was not quite right," he said.

Meanwhile, Class 6's Teacher, Erina confirmed it was a typo. He said there was no discrimination against non-Muslim students.

"Yes, it was the editor's fault. The principal, right, this is a big school, he has a lot of activities, when he makes notes to be typed into the operator, he puts a lot of notes together, in Jakarta it's always sudden. the teacher does not correct, we as teachers also have a lot of activities," he said.
